The Science Behind Our High-Velocity Air Mover Drying Process
High-velocity air movers are a crucial part of the drying process, and our team knows how to use them to get the best results. We’ll assess your property, identify the affected areas, and develop a customized plan to dry your home as quickly and efficiently as possible.
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a certified technician to your home to assess the damage and find out the best course of action. This includes identifying the source of the water, evaluating the extent of the damage, and developing a plan to dry your home.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Using specialized equipment, our team will extract excess water from your home, including walls, floors, and ceilings.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ing drying times.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
We’ll use high-velocity air movers to circulate warm, dry air throughout your home, speeding up the evaporation process and reducing drying times. Our team will also set up d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air, preventing mold growth and further damage.
Step 4: Monitoring and Adjustments
Our team will regularly monitor the drying process, making any necessary adjustments to ensure your home is dry and safe. This may involve changing the placement of air movers or dehumidifiers, or adding more equipment to ensure the job is done right.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Completion
Once the drying process is complete, our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your home is dry and safe. We’ll also provide you with a written report detailing the work we’ve done and the results we’ve achieved.

Warning Signs You Need High-Velocity Air Mover Drying
Catching water damage early is crucial to preventing costly repairs and health hazards. Look out for these warning signs: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, unpleasant odors in your home can be a sign of mold growth. If you can’t remove these odors with air fresheners or cleaning products, it may be time to call a professional for high-velocity air mover drying.
Warped or Discolored Flooring
Water damage can cause your flooring to warp or discolor. If you notice these changes,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.
Peeling Paint or Wallpaper
Water damage can cause paint or wallpaper to peel or blister. If you notice these changes, it’s a sign that you need high-velocity air mover drying to prevent further damage.
Visible Water Stains
Water stains on your ceiling or walls are a clear sign that you need high-velocity air mover drying. Don’t ignore these stains, as they can lead to more extensive damage if left untreated.
Unpleasant Moisture in Your Home
High humidity levels in your home can be a sign that you need high-velocity air mover drying. If you notice condensation on windows, walls, or floors, it’s time to call a professional for help.
Increased Allergy Symptoms
Water damage can lead to mold growth, which can exacerbate allergy symptoms. If you notice an increase in allergy symptoms, it may be a sign that you need high-velocity air mover drying to prevent further damage.
